Political and policy leaders in the U.S. see a new system of “comparative effectiveness reviews” as a solution to many of our problems in the health sector. This is coming, so we need to pay attention. We invited a leading European authority to conduct a seminar yesterday for our colleagues in the policy community to give us an overview. The idea is that a government-commissioned entity would “compare” various medical and pharmaceutical treatments to determine which are “effective” and make “recommendations” for care.
